Charles Winford Wilson

Charles Winford Wilson, age 74, of Owensboro, KY, passed away Saturday, (November 17, 2012) at the Owensboro Medical Health System in Owensboro, Kentucky.

He was born on May 10, 1938 in Anneta, KY, the son of the late Claud and Delphia McGrew Wilson.

He was a retired mechanic for the city of Owensboro, who enjoyed knife trading, flea markets and fishing. He was an US Army veteran, a member and past master of the Stanley Masonic Lodge # 878, worthy patron of the Easter Star # 104, the Madisonville Shriner Rizpah, a Kentucky Colonel, the ARVETS and a member of the New Harmony United Baptist Church.

He is survived by his wife, Dorothy Daugherty Wilson, three daughters, Charlotte Gibson of Caneyville, KY, Lisa Wilson of Bowling Green KY and Teresa Wilson of Russellville, KY, two sons, Junior and Ricky Wilson of Leitchfield, several grandchildren, great grandchildren and nieces and nephews.

Other than his parents, he was preceded in death by a son, Nicholas Charles Wilson.

Funeral services will be at 1:00 p.m. Tuesday, (November 20, 2012) at Dermitt Funeral Home in Leitchfield. Bros Curtis McGee and Jo Jo Watson will be officiating. Burial will be in the McGrew Cemetery.

Visitation will be at the Dermitt Funeral Home from 2:00 p.m. to 8:00 p.m. on Monday and from 9:00 a.m. Tuesday until time of services.
